#1a18db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#1a18db is composed of 10.2% red, 9.4% green and 85.9%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 88.1% cyan, 89% magenta, 0% yellow and 14.1% black. It has a hue angle of 240.6 degrees, a saturation of 80.2% and a lightness of 47.6%. #1a18db color hex could be obtained by blending #3430ff with #0000b7. Closest websafe color is: #3300cc.

#1a18db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#1a18db has RGB values of R:26, G:24, B:219 and CMYK values of C:0.88, M:0.89, Y:0, K:0.14. Its decimal value is 1710299.

Shades and Tints of #1a18db
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010107 is the darkest color, while #f4f4fe is the lightest one.
